2011 Passenger Choice Awards: South African Airways voted best in Africa

The 2011 Passenger Choice Awards were announced on 12 September 2011. The awards, created by the Airline Passenger Experience Association (APEX) and voted on by the travelling public, was designed to recognise the airlines for their service, products and innovations. The awards program is entirely independent of any commercial influence, ensuring its neutrality. Since its launch in 2010, the Passenger Choice Awards survey has become increasingly popular with air travellers; participation has increased more than 100 percent over 2010. 

The winners of the 2011 Passenger Choice Awards are:
Best Overall Passenger Experience (Over 50 IFE EQUIPPED IN FLEET)Emirates
Best Overall Passenger Experience (Up to 50 IFE EQUIPPED IN FLEET)Virgin America
Best in Region: Africa – South African Airways
Best in Region: Americas – Virgin America
Best in Region: Asia and Australasia – V Australia
Best in Region: Europe – Virgin Atlantic
Best in Region: Middle East – Emirates
Best Inflight Publication – Avianca
Best IFE User Interface – V Australia
Best Inflight Connectivity & Communications – Oman Air
Best Inflight Video – Virgin America
Best Cabin Ambiance – JetBlue
Best Food & Beverage in conjunction with IFSA – V Australia
Best Ground Experience – Virgin America

Another winner at the Passenger Choice Awards was Air New Zealand, which won the Avion Award for Best Single Achievement in Passenger Experience for the Skycouch Family Experience.
